The Bag Boy Nitron 3 Wheel Golf Push Cart is designed for ease and convenience, making it a great companion on the golf course. One of its standout features is the auto-open technology, which allows you to set up and fold the cart in a single step, saving time and effort. It also boasts the Top-Lok technology for a secure bag attachment, ensuring your golf bag stays firmly in place throughout your game.

The cart is relatively light at 16.7 pounds and folds down compactly to 19” x 13.5” x 22”, which makes it easy to transport and store. The wheels are low-resistance, with front and rear wheels measuring 9.5” and 11” respectively, providing smooth movement across different terrains. The handle adjustability feature ensures comfort for users of varying heights, and the handle-mounted parking brake offers additional safety.

The cart offers ample storage with a scorecard console, accessory bag, cupholder, umbrella holder, and mobile device holder. While the durable frame and sleek design add to its appeal, the cart’s weight, though manageable, might be on the heavier side for some users. Additionally, with only two pockets, it might not offer enough storage for golfers with a lot of accessories. Despite these minor drawbacks, the Nitron Push Cart is well-regarded as a solid choice for golfers looking for a reliable and easy-to-use push cart.

The CaddyTek CaddyLite EZ Version 8 is a solid choice for golfers looking for a lightweight, easy-to-use push cart. Weighing less than 18.5 lbs, it is made of a robust aluminum frame, making it manageable for most users. One of its standout features is the patented one-click folding mechanism that allows you to easily collapse it into a compact size, which is great for storage and transport. The cart also includes a foot brake, which adds convenience and safety when parked.

With its three 11.5 x 2.6 inch EVA wheels, the CaddyLite provides good traction and stability on various terrains, making it suitable for both flat and hilly courses. The design is beneficial for users who prefer a wider body (31 inches), facilitating easier navigation across the golf course.

Storage-wise, the cart excels with its built-in cooler, a mesh net on the handle for small items, and dedicated holders for an umbrella, phone, or GPS device, which enhances the user experience. The adjustable strap ensures comfort for different heights, although some users may find that it could have more adjustable positions. On the downside, while the single pocket offers basic storage, it might not be sufficient for golfers who carry a lot of gear. Additionally, despite the sturdy build, the wheels may not perform as well on very rough terrain compared to some more expensive models. The design, while functional, may feel a bit bulky for those who prefer a sleeker profile.

The CaddyTek CaddyLite EZ Version 8 is ideal for casual golfers who prioritize ease of use and lightweight design, although those needing ample storage space or exceptional terrain adaptability might want to explore other options.

The CaddyTek CaddyLite 11.5 V3 3-Wheel Golf Push Cart is a lightweight and foldable option ideal for golfers who prioritize ease of transport and storage. At just under 14 pounds, it’s manageable to carry and store. The foldable design enhances its portability, making it convenient for golfers on the move. The cart boasts 11-inch main wheels and an 8-inch front wheel, which enable smooth and easy movement across various terrain types, providing good traction and stability.

Additionally, the front wheel alignment mechanism and foot brake system enhance stability and safety, which is crucial on hilly courses. In terms of convenience, this push cart includes several useful accessories such as a mesh net for essentials, an umbrella holder, and a beverage holder. However, it may fall short for those looking for more advanced features or customization options. The single handle design might not suit all users, especially if they prefer dual handles for better control.

Despite being available since 2014, its long-standing presence underscores its reliability and user satisfaction. It’s also worth noting that the stylish black design adds a touch of elegance to your golfing experience. While it ranks high among push-pull golf carts, the absence of modern tech integrations and possible limited adjustability of the handle may be drawbacks for some users.

Buying Guide for the Best 3 Wheel Golf Push Carts

Choosing the right 3-wheel golf push cart can significantly enhance your golfing experience by making it easier to transport your clubs around the course. When selecting a push cart, it's important to consider several key specifications to ensure you get a model that fits your needs and preferences. Here are the main factors to consider and how to navigate them.
WeightThe weight of a golf push cart is crucial because it affects how easy it is to maneuver and transport. Lighter carts are easier to push and lift, especially if you need to load it into your car frequently. However, very lightweight models might compromise on durability. Generally, carts weighing between 10-15 pounds are considered lightweight and easy to handle, while those over 15 pounds might offer more stability and durability. Choose a weight that balances ease of use with sturdiness based on how often and where you play.
FoldabilityFoldability refers to how compact the cart becomes when it's folded down. This is important for storage and transportation. A cart that folds down to a smaller size will be easier to fit in your car trunk or storage space. Look for models that offer a simple, quick-fold mechanism. Some carts fold down to a very compact size, making them ideal for those with limited storage space, while others might be bulkier but offer more features. Consider how much space you have in your vehicle and at home when choosing the right foldability.
Wheel Size and TypeThe size and type of wheels on a golf push cart affect its performance on different terrains. Larger wheels generally provide better stability and are easier to push over rough or uneven ground. Smaller wheels might be more maneuverable on smooth surfaces but can struggle on rougher terrain. Additionally, some wheels are air-filled, which can offer a smoother ride but require maintenance, while solid wheels are maintenance-free but might not absorb shocks as well. Think about the typical conditions of the courses you play on to decide which wheel size and type will work best for you.
Storage and AccessoriesStorage and accessories refer to the additional features that a cart offers, such as compartments for balls, tees, and personal items, as well as holders for drinks, umbrellas, and scorecards. These features can add convenience and enhance your overall experience. Some carts come with a wide range of built-in storage options and accessories, while others might be more basic. Consider what items you typically carry with you on the course and how much storage you need. If you like to have everything organized and easily accessible, look for a cart with ample storage and useful accessories.
Handle AdjustabilityHandle adjustability is about how easily you can adjust the height and angle of the handle to suit your comfort. This is important for ensuring that you can push the cart comfortably without straining your back or arms. Some carts offer a wide range of handle adjustments, making them suitable for users of different heights and preferences. Others might have limited adjustability. If you are taller or shorter than average, or if you have specific comfort needs, look for a cart with a highly adjustable handle to ensure a comfortable experience.
Brake SystemThe brake system on a golf push cart is essential for safety, especially on hilly courses. It allows you to lock the wheels in place to prevent the cart from rolling away. There are different types of brake systems, including foot brakes and hand brakes. Foot brakes are typically easier to engage and disengage, while hand brakes might offer more control. Consider the terrain of the courses you play on and how often you might need to use the brakes. If you frequently play on hilly courses, a reliable and easy-to-use brake system is crucial.
